Baikowski SA, together with its subsidiaries, designs, develops, produces, and sells ultra-pure alumina powders and formulations. The company also produces mineral oxides and composites, such as zirconia, and spinel, as well as YAG, ZTA, and ceria for technical ceramics, precision polishing, crystals, additives, and coatings applications. It serves lighting, telephone and watches, electronics, automotive, defense, and medical industries in France, rest of Europe, the Americas, Asia, and internationally. The company was founded in 1904 and is headquartered in Poisy, France.
